 We have used a running stitch on these with no problems  !!   Just pack it 
 full  and plump and do not skimp.... they need to be filled to look and work 
 correctly !!  The only other suggestion.... Have a slow steady hand do the 
 pull cords... they sway easily and you need to have a good ,steady ,hand 
over 
 hand pull action.... no quick ,over excited. jerky movements !!
